Quarterly Planning Note — Hiring Freeze, Orchard Division

Heads up, team: effective immediately, the Orchard division is under a hiring freeze through end of quarter. Open reqs are paused, not cancelled — backfills need sign-off from the ops committee. Contractors already engaged can finish their terms. This isn't a company-wide thing, so please keep the messaging tight and route questions to your divisional lead. Context on why, and what comes next, sits in the confidential note just below.

management briefing: Gross margin on Quenwyn came in at 20 percent against a plan of 5 percent. Only 9 of the 140 pilot accounts renewed Quenwyn, so a churn review is set for July 15.

Ticket: SketchLoom undo/redo service auth failing

Hey sec review folks — the history service behind SketchLoom's diagram editor (the thing that stores undo/redo snapshots) started rejecting calls Tuesday. Root cause: the service credential expired and nobody got the renewal ping. Undo works locally but redo across sessions is dead. Marta rotated the credential this morning and confirmed the history stack replays cleanly. Flagging here for audit trail purposes. The replacement key for the snapshot service is below.

API key for kageg-yawip: vxb15-hPYGepB2Ktrw1iB

Handover re: flaky DNS on the Quillmere edge cluster. Resolution intermittently times out on nodes in the north zone; retry usually succeeds. Suspected stale resolver cache after last week's failover. Mitigation: restart the resolver service, log the timestamp. Don't escalate to networking without a packet capture. Primary owner for this issue is listed below.

named custodian: Zorael Sordor